UFC Announces White House Fight Card

The UFC has made a groundbreaking announcement with its upcoming fight card set to take place at the White House. This unique event is headlined by an exciting matchup between Justin Gaethje and Ilia Topuria. The announcement has quickly become a trending topic, drawing significant attention from both fans and fighters alike.

Exciting Matchups

In addition to the headline fight, the card will also feature a bout between Sean O'Malley and Aiemann Zahabi, as reported by USA Today. This adds another layer of excitement to an already intriguing event.

Event Details

While the exact details regarding the start time and additional fights are still emerging, the event is being referred to as 'Freedom 250' by MMA Mania. The unique setting and high-profile matchups are expected to draw a large audience and generate significant interest in the MMA community.
